Optimal?

1.

2. For the “exact” case.

How to improve it?

Why we want to improve it? 1. To reduce runtime for big data (signal), e.g. real-time app., (the GPS sys.)

2. Sparse is everywhere, there is no need calculate all n-frequency in engineering tasks?

3. To save energy by using less calculations.

4. ubiquitous applications

“you don’t really study the Fourier transform for what it is,” says Laurent Demanet, an assistant professor of applied mathematics at MIT. “You take a class in signal processing, and there it is. You don’t have any choice.”

sFFT & sIFFT

Piotr Indyk, Dina Katabi, Eric Price, Haitham Hassanieh

Haitham Hassanieh, Piotr Indyk, Dina Katabi, and Eric Price, "Nearly Optimal Sparse

Fourier Transform," STOC, 2012. 

Haitham Hassanieh, Piotr Indyk, Dina Katabi, and Eric Price, "Simple and Practical

Algorithm for Sparse Fourier Transform," SODA, 2012.

Joint Sparsity Models

JSM-1: Common Sparse Supports

Same support set, but with different coefficients.

JSM-2: Sparse Common component + sparse innovations

JSM-3: Nonsparse common component + sparse innovations
